Built to Spill were one of the most popular indie rock acts of the '90s, finding the middle ground between postmodern, Pavement-style pop and the loose, spacious jamming of Neil Young. (AMG) Their album mixes indie rock with contemporary sounds, and in most of the songs, the guitar goes off on long, emotional solos.
